| definition: |
to act in agreement with or obedience to a wish, request, requirement, or rule (sometimes fol. by with).
All employees must comply with the rules.The school has a dress code, but many students do not comply.He knew if he did not comply with this monstrous order, he would be shot.- synonyms:
- acquiesce, conform, mind, obey
